Atlanta, Georgia is a beautiful metropolis. It boasts more than 52 historic sites to visit. It is a bustling town and is a favorite tourist town. It is a major commercial and cultural center.
It is well known for having some of the best hotels and bed and breakfasts in the state and can cater to every budget.
Luxury hotels such as the Intercontinental Buckhead Atlanta Hotel, The Wyndham Hotel, Four Seasons Atlanta, J.W. Marriott Hotel Lenox and the Ritz-Carlton Buckhead have rates ranging from $300-$400 per night.
Mid-range hotels such as the Residence Inn Atlanta Midtown, Hampton Inn and Suites, Doubletree Hotel Atlanta, Hilton Atlanta Airport and Towers and Hotel Indigo range from $100-$250 per night.
The hotel prices fluctuate based on the season. For example, rates go up when special fairs or events and exhibits are in town. For a great deal on rates try to go during off-season or when special weekend rates are announced. They often offer specially priced rates via the internet.
Atlanta hotels offer discounts for corporate or government employees or the military. This extends to senior citizens and retired military members as well. The discounts can be as much as 5-50% off. Special discounts are also given to AAA or AARP members and some hotels offer discounts with group, association and hotel package rates.
